What they do

A Precision or Fine Instrument Repairer makes, calibrates, repairs, maintains, adjusts and installs mechanical watches and clocks, and nautical, meteorological, optical and other precision instruments and equipment, and sets them for correct performance.

Lease Up Service Technician I | Windsor Charlotte, University Area - Charlotte, NC For the fifth year in a row, Windsor Communities is the recipient of the 2025 Kingsley Excellence Award achieving the top award for Overall Customer Service. Successful Service Technicians can come from a variety of backgrounds including apartment maintenance, HVAC, general labor, construction, hotel, general building maintenance, and work order management.
Compensation:
Our company considers a range of factors including education and experience when determining base compensation.
Hourly :
Starting at $17.22- $21.53 per hour, depending on years of experience, tenure, and location.
Benefits :
Enjoy a 40% housing discount (pending standard credit and background approval for all occupants), with the opportunity to increase to 50% after just two years of employment with us!
Annual PTO including:
1 hour of paid sick and safe time for every 30 hours worked, 10 days of paid vacation time accrued bi-weekly, 6 weeks of paid parental leave after completing one year of employment, 10 paid holidays annually, and up to 3 floating days. Bi-annual regional sales, service, and performance awards. Cellphone stipend of $40/month, annual shoe/accessory allowance, and tuition assistance. For more information, visit: Benefits !
Your Skills :
Minimum of 2 years' experience with multifamily residential, commercial or hotel maintenance Familiarity with building safety systems including the fire systems (sprinklers/alarms) Ability to use smart devices and property management software for maintaining accurate records and work order completion Advanced knowledge of hand tools and basic power tools Support the company's values and cultures by providing exceptional service to teammates and residents Troubleshoot, diagnose, repair, and apply preventative measures with apartment homes, common areas, mechanical rooms, plumbing, electrical and appliance areas
